Easy Mashed Potato Waffles in the Dash Mini Waffle Maker

Ingredients

  • Mashed Potatoes – these can be homemade, leftovers, powdered mashed potatoes or microwave mashed potatoes
  • Non-stick cooking spray
  • Dash Mini Waffle Maker

Instructions

  1. Make your mashed potatoes according to recipe or package instructions.
  2. Plug in Dash Mini Waffle Maker and wait for indicator light to go off to show that it’s ready to use.
  3. Spray both top and bottom plates with nonstick cooking spray. You will need to do this with every single waffle.
  4. Add a scoop of potato mixture to the bottom plate. Do not overfill. Close lid and cook for 5-7 minutes.
  5. Using a silicone or wooden spatula, transfer the mashed potato waffle to a cooling rack and let cool for 2-3 minutes to allow waffle to get crispy on the outside.
  6. Repeat steps 3-5 until all mashed potatoes have been turned into waffles.
  7. Enjoy! 

Notes

GLUTEN FREE – Need these to be gluten free? Easy! Potatoes are naturally gluten free. If you’re using a package mix, be sure it’s gluten free.

DAIRY FREE– Need these to be dairy free? Easy! Use the dairy free substitute of your choice (like almond milk or plant-based butter).

ADD STUFFING – Are you using leftover Thanksgiving mashed potatoes? Why not add some of the leftover stuffing too? You can add them to the mashed potatoes for a fun mix, or just make stuffing waffles on their own. Yum!

OUR FAVORITE TOPPINGS – Sour cream, bacon bits, salt and pepper, melted butter, gravy, garlic, chives, cheddar cheese.
